Guards nab smugglers carrying €700,000 in cash
Border guards in southern Switzerland say they have stopped two men attempting to smuggle €700,000 (SFr1.05 million) in large bills into the country.

Customs agents in Chiasso said they questioned two men who appeared to be nervous as they drove their car toward a checkpoint between Italy and Switzerland during one night last week.
The agents ordered the men out of the car and quickly discovered plastic bags stuffed with €500 bills stashed behind the dashboard.
Where the money had come from was not immediately clear. Both men, Italians from Naples, were handed over to Ticino authorities for investigation.
